How many 4’s are there in the following number series, which are preceded by 2 but followed by 3? Number Series: 1 3 2 4 3 4 5 6 7 4 2 1 6 2 4 5 3 1 2 4 3 6 1 4 7 2

Concept

In a “preceded by / followed by” series-counting question, a term is counted only when BOTH of its immediate neighbours match the stated conditions at the same time. Treat the requirement as a fixed three-term block — (preceding digit)(target)(following digit) — and slide this window across the series, testing every occurrence of the target.

Applying it here

Target = 4, required preceding digit = 2, required following digit = 3, so we look for the consecutive block 2 4 3. Take each 4 together with its immediate neighbours:

Two of the six 4’s sit inside the block 2 4 3, so exactly two 4’s satisfy both conditions.

Cross-check

Three 4’s have a 2 immediately before them (the blocks 2 4 3, 2 4 5 and 2 4 3). Of these, only the two that are also followed by 3 qualify; the one followed by 5 is dropped. This confirms the count is two.
